Buying Guide
Finding the best dementia-friendly phone can make a big difference. It helps your loved one stay connected and safe.
Choosing the right phone is easy with our guide. We’ll help you find a phone that’s simple and stress-free to use.
Here are the key factors to consider:
- Ease of Use: Look for large buttons, picture dialing, and a simple design. These features make calling quick and easy.
- Loud Ringer: A loud ringer ensures your loved one never misses a call, even in noisy areas.
- Emergency Features: Phones with an SOS button or one-touch emergency dialing add extra safety.
- Hearing Aid Compatibility: Choose a phone with clear sound and adjustable volume for those with hearing challenges.
- Reliability: Corded landlines work during power outages and don’t need batteries, making them dependable.
- Mobility: Cordless or cell phones offer flexibility but ensure they’re easy to charge and have long battery life.
- Visual Aids: Photo memory keys help users recognize contacts easily, which is great for memory issues.
- Simplicity: Avoid phones with unnecessary features like internet or apps to keep it user-friendly.
